A millimeter (mm) is a thousandth of a meter (m). Thus, 3456.0 mm = 3.4560 m. And a hectometer (hm) is 100 m, or a meter is 1/100 hm, or 0.01 hm. Thus, 3456.0 mm = 3.4560 m = 3.4560/100 hm = 0.034560 hm.

There are 1,000 millimeters (mm) in 1 meter (m), so if you have 50 mm, you will divide 50 by 1000 to obtain 0.05 m.
